We are looking for a reliable and organised Stock Controller to join our client's busy team in Worcester. This is a permanent, full-time role combining both office-based administration and hands-on warehouse duties.
Salary: £30,000 per year
Working Hours: Monday to Friday 09:30 - 17:30
The Role: The successful candidate will be responsible for managing stock levels, maintaining accurate inventory records, and ensuring smooth day-to-day stock operations across the warehouse and office functions.
Key responsibilities include:
- Monitoring and controlling stock levels
- Booking goods in and out accurately
- Carrying out regular stock checks and investigations
- Updating internal stock systems and records
- Liaising with suppliers, warehouse staff, and office teams
- Ensuring stock is stored correctly and efficiently
- Supporting general warehouse and operational duties where required
Requirements:
- Previous stock control, inventory, or warehouse experience essential
- Strong attention to detail and organisational skills
- Good computer literacy
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team
- Reliable, proactive, and hardworking attitude
